This powerful message of friendship among refugees in a temporary placement is extraordinary to say the least. Lubna is a girl who finds comfort and friendship in a pebble in the midst of the occurrences in her world. She finds herself waking up in a tent and aside from her caring father, the pebble is all she's got. She meets a shy little boy, Amir, who, in essence, finds solace in both Lubna and her pebble.This book focuses on the connection the characters build rather than where and what they are running from. As for their identity, we only recognize them by their Muslim names.The illustrations are beautifully executed to set the tone and the mood of the story so perfectly.Definitely, an important addition to our library and would highly recommend it to yours.
